Self-determination. All peoples have the right to self-determination. By virtue of that right they freely determine their political status and freely pursue their economic, social and cultural development. Sexual self-determination is the process by which people relate to the dimensions of sexuality, insofar as some elements are determined for action and others are not. Sexual self-determination is thus to be understood as an act that precedes a sexual action.
